为了账号安全,请及时绑定邮箱和手机立即绑定

在 ReactJS 中使用 axios GET 作为 axios POST

在 ReactJS 中使用 axios GET 作为 axios POST

慕姐8265434 2022-01-13 15:25:14
一位朋友有一个带有GET. 我想知道我是否可以将数据发送到带有 a 的 lambda get,就好像我使用的是简单的POST. 我有这个await axios.post(  ' ENDPOINT_API',  {    resultat_net_N1:`${resultat_net_N1_form}, ${resultat_net_N1}, ${resultat_net_N1_form_1}, ${resultat_net_N1_1}`,    resultat_net_N: `${resultat_net_N_form}, ${resultat_net_N}, ${resultat_net_N_form_1}, ${resultat_net_N_1}`,    }, );我想要一个GET像这段代码一样的行为。我不知道这是否可能。提前致谢。
查看完整描述

2 回答

?
慕桂英3389331

TA贡献2036条经验 获得超8个赞

有变通方法,但不建议使用,POST 应该是 POST,GET 应该是 GET


 const res = await axios.get("/ENDPOINT_API", 

             { data: {

                   resultat_net_N1: resultat_net_N1 } 

             }

    ) 

我建议将它们作为参数发送


 const res = await axios.get("/ENDPOINT_API", 

                 { params: {

                       resultat_net_N1: resultat_net_N1 } 

                 }

        ) 


查看完整回答
反对 回复 2022-01-13
?
HUWWW

TA贡献1874条经验 获得超12个赞

这完全取决于您发送数据的用例。Get 方法将数据公开为查询参数,顾名思义,它用于从 API 获取数据。POST 方法不会像 get 那样暴露数据,而是用于在其请求正文中向 API 发送数据。如果您尝试发送敏感数据,确实不建议使用 get。您可以在此处找到 http 方法及其用法之间的基本区别


查看完整回答
反对 回复 2022-01-13
  • 2 回答
  • 0 关注
  • 184 浏览
慕课专栏
更多

添加回答

举报

0/150
提交
取消
意见反馈 帮助中心 APP下载
官方微信